I figured out that you can get stereo panning out of mode 4 without an additional mixer, by self-patching outputs 3/4 into inputs 3/4, and panning inputs 3/4 to outputs 2/1 without autopanning or CV.

Of course you could run outputs 3/4 through a stereo effect first -- I'm having lots of fun with FX Aid for that.
